Discover top York attractions with your pet

York, Nebraska, offers a variety of activities for travellers with pets, ensuring a delightful experience for the entire family. Start your adventure at the picturesque York City Park, where you can stroll along scenic paths and enjoy a leisurely picnic while your furry friend explores the open spaces. Don't miss the chance to visit the charming downtown area, filled with pet-friendly cafes and shops where you can grab a bite or a coffee with your pet by your side. For an educational outing, the York County Historical Society Museum is a great stop, and while pets aren't allowed inside, the surrounding gardens provide a lovely spot to relax. If you're looking for some outdoor fun, the nearby Wessels Living History Farm invites families to discover farm life; pets are welcome on the grounds, making it an exciting day out. Consider staying in the area around Lincoln Avenue, where several pet-friendly hotels offer easy access to these attractions. You'll find a range of comfortable accommodations, often featuring amenities like dog parks and walking trails nearby. Enjoy the freedom to explore York at your own pace, knowing your pet is welcome wherever you go.

What's the best time of year to travel to York with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 23°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 0°C. The snowiest months in York are January, December, March and October, with each month seeing an average of 13 cm of snowfall.
